Trying to get Windows 7 (and Vista) to connect to a SMB share on a Mac Server is problematic, but changing these security options in Windows enables it to connect again. Just go to:
Control Panel – Administrative Tools – Local Security Policy
Local Policies – Security Options
Network security: LAN Manager authentication level
Send LM & NTLM responses
Minimum session security for NTLM SSP
Disable Require 128-bit encryption
